Description
Left and Center faces of center column of left side of left door. Hunting scene(?). On the left is a horse with a saddle. On the center face a bearded man on foot raises a spear to fight a lion at right. Below the lion and the man is a supine animal.
Kidson suggests that this might represent episodes in the classical story of Hercules. He suggests they show be Hercules encounter with the Nemean lion and/or the lion engaged with the lion of Cithaeron (Kidson, p. 7).
To the left is a foliate capital on the left most column.
